The Piercing Process: What to Expect at a Professional Studio

Professional ear piercing differs significantly from the gun-piercing methods you might find at mall kiosks. When you visit Multnomah Body Piercing for an ear piercing near Hawthorne, you're experiencing a process refined over decades of professional practice.

The procedure begins with a thorough consultation where experienced piercers discuss placement, jewelry options, and aftercare requirements. Your ears are then marked precisely to ensure symmetry and proper placement. Professional piercers use sterile, single-use needles—never piercing guns, which can cause tissue damage and increase infection risk.

The actual piercing takes seconds, using a hollow needle specifically designed for body piercing. The jewelry is inserted immediately after, and your piercer will provide detailed aftercare instructions. The entire process, from consultation to completion, typically takes 15-30 minutes depending on the complexity and number of piercings.

Aftercare is essential for proper healing. You'll need to clean your new piercing with saline solution twice daily for the first 4-6 weeks. Avoid touching the piercing with unwashed hands, sleeping on it, or submerging it in non-sterile water like pools or bathtubs. With implant-grade titanium jewelry and proper aftercare, your ear piercing will heal beautifully without complications.

Aftercare and Maintaining Your New Ear Piercing

Successful healing depends entirely on proper aftercare. Here's what you need to know about maintaining your ear piercing:

The first two weeks are critical. Your new piercing is an open wound, and it needs protection from bacteria and irritation. Use a sterile saline solution (available at any drugstore) to clean your piercing twice daily. Spray the saline directly onto the jewelry and surrounding skin, then gently pat dry with a clean paper towel. Don't use cotton balls—they can leave fibers in the piercing.

Avoid these common mistakes: Don't rotate or twist your jewelry, don't sleep on the new piercing, don't use alcohol or hydrogen peroxide (these are too harsh), and don't change your jewelry before healing is complete. Many infections result from people changing jewelry too early or using improper cleaning solutions.

Signs of infection include: Excessive redness extending beyond the immediate piercing area, yellow or green discharge, warmth to the touch, or swelling that worsens after the first week. If you notice any of these signs, contact your piercer or a healthcare professional immediately.

is implant grade titanium safe for ear piercings

Yes, implant-grade titanium is one of the safest and most recommended materials for ear piercings, especially for fresh piercings. It's hypoallergenic, nickel-free, and biocompatible, meaning it's designed to integrate safely with the body and rarely causes allergic reactions.
